Taste

Arabica coffee is grown at higher elevations, and this makes the beans taste more sweet. This flavor profile is among the main reasons why arabica is considered to be the premium variety of coffee. It also has less bitterness and caffeine than its rival Robusta. This doesn't mean all arabica beans have the same qualities.

The flavor of arabica is complex and depends on many variables, such as growing conditions and soil types, roasting and brewing techniques. The climate of the area where the beans are grown could significantly affect the flavor. The arabica plant is extremely sensitive to changes in temperature or rainfall. The size and shape of the bean can also affect the flavor. For example, elongated beans have more fruitiness and acidity than round beans.

The flavor of arabica coffees is diverse that ranges from fruity to floral. The diversity of genetics in the coffee and natural environment are the reason for the variety of flavors. The coffee plant's natural mutations as well as selective breeding enable it to adapt to changing environmental conditions. These mutations create diverse varieties, like Typica, Bourbon, and Caturra.

Roasting is the most important factor in determining the final flavor and aroma of arabica coffee. Light roasts showcase the flavor of the beans and medium roasts achieve an equilibrium between origin and roast flavors. Dark roasts have lower acidity and more prominent caramel or chocolate flavors.
